This course introduces real estate professionals to the basic skills and knowledge necessary to facilitate international transactions with European clients, and is designed to benefit both experienced real estate professionals as well as those just getting started.

The goals of the Certified International Property Specialist (CIPS) Europe and International Real Estate course are to provide:

  • Knowledge of the European real estate marketplace
  • Methods for researching, analyzing, and applying market information
  • Skills for facilitating real estate transactions in European markets
  • Recommendations for building key contacts in real estate organizations, commerce, and government.

Learning Objectives

  • Discuss the social, economic, political, and geographical characteristics of major European countries.
  • Discuss the history, purpose, and economic impact of the European Union.
  • Identify important characteristics of certain European real estate markets including influential laws, business culture attributes and real estate/ brokerage practices.
  • Assess opportunities in certain European markets by evaluating significant investment patterns, investor profiles and real estate activity.
  • Identify ways to develop a business network and start or enhance an international practice with European clients or properties.
